HP-UX 11i v3 Read Before Installing or Updating, September 2008 (Update 3 Release)

HP-UX Virtual Partitions Not Compatible with HP
Integrity Virtual Machines
HP-UX Virtual Partitions is not compatible with HP Integrity Virtual
Machines. The vPars and Virtual Machines products cannot be installed on
the same nPartition or the same virtual partition.
HP Integrity Virtual Machines (HPVM) cannot be installed on a system that
has HP-UX Virtual Partitions (vPars) software installed. There is a check
during Virtual Machines installation preventing it.
Important: New Changes in Procedures for Installing
VxFS and VxVM
Previous HP-UX 11i v3 Operating Environment Update Releases (OEURs)
included VxFS 4.1 and VxVM 4.1. Starting with the September 2008 OEUR,
the following versions are included: VxFS 4.1, VxFS 5.0, and VxVM 5.0. Only
VxFS 4.1 is installed by default, meaning that all other versions are optional.
This has important implications for many install scenarios. For detailed
instructions and information about how this impacts you, consult Appendix
C” of the HP-UX 11i v3 Installation and Update Guide, September 2008 (http://
www.docs.hp.com/en/oshpux11iv3.html#Installing%20and%20Updating).
Extra Media Swap May Be Required
During OE media installations, if HPSIM-HP-UX is selected either manually
or through a dependency, you should expect to do an extra media swap:
DVD1, then DVD2, and back to DVD1 (the extra swap), then DVD2.
You should follow the on-screen prompts during media installation. These
prompts will include the extra media swap if you select HPSIM-HP-UX or
“all products” for installation.
